Transaction 6586b8fd4b8d374554d13b94c925ee07870235a8d0dc63614fc28da8309f7029
1 Input
1 Output
-
6586b8fd4b8d374554d13b94c925ee07870235a8d0dc63614fc28da8309f7029:0
- value
- 276651
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4e4e5065f14ebd27f868dad0fb8e5fd1731836985bb73f9dc4dacf3742402334
- address
- bc1pfe89qe03f67j07rgmtg0hrjl69e3sd5ctwmnl8wymt8nwsjqyv6q4km6ex